Editor, The Citizen:
This city has a
crisis situation, and, it has been
caused by
Virginia Panico.
The recent polarization which has taken a death grip on Key West
is due to
her manipulation of the City Commission. Anything she
proposes, Mayor Richard Heyman and Jimmy Weekley tag along. Sally
Lewis doesn't seem to have the strength of her convicions enough
to stand up to them. Harry Powell is the man with sense and guts,
arguing and voting on issues with his constituents interests at
heart.
First,
Panico forced the merchants on Duval to take their
merchandise into their stores. Naturally, they resented the
mobil vendors being able to have merchandise on the street, when they
could not.
With the merchants upset with
mobil vendors, it was easy for
Panico to get the vendors
off of Duval and Front streets.
In the meantime
Panico wants to sell out the Sunset Celetration
to a profiteer.
|
Street people and boat people have also
been the target of her
wrath
as the police write tickets at Mallory Dock and Simonton Beach.
Who does Panico think will wash dishes, make beds, and do
construction work when she drives this work force out of town?
She is determined to "clean-up" this funky little town to the
point where it won't have any flavor left.
Tourists don't come to Key West to mingle with coat-and-tie
executives or stuffed-shirt Chamber of Commerce board of directors.
They come to Key West to rub elbows with "real people."
Concerned Key Westers must
attend commission meetings and
speak out on these issues while there is still a chance to save the
unique, down to earth feeling that makes Key West a popular tourist
attraction.
RON CARTER*
Key West
